Location
The centre of Grasellenbach can be reached in 10 minutes' walk of this smoke-free hotel, and such cultural venues as Olfener Bild are 4.3 km away. Hiltersklingen is a 10-minute ride from the accommodation, and Mannheim City airport is 50 km away. Tromm Odenwald Mountain is nearly a 10-minute drive from the hotel.
Grasellenbach Nibelungenhalle bus stop is within walking distance of the property.
Rooms
There are 20 allergy-free rooms featuring a flat-screen TV with satellite channels as well as a minibar fridge for self-catering. A separate toilet and a shower, along with a hairdryer and bath sheets, are provided.
Leisure & Business
Bicycles for rent are available at the Gassbachtal Grasellenbach and hiking, horseback riding, and cycling can be organised. Sports lovers can participate in bike loans and horse riding tours arranged by the Gassbachtal. The onsite wellness facilities include a spa lounge.
